YHH started in 2011, with a huge emphasis on Squirts and PeeWees. A group of Squirt-dad enthusiasts approached us about doing an unsanctioned tournament. We called it the "Squirt B State tournament". It wasn't big and their wasn't much glamour, but it was memorable. There were some great players playing B hockey back then....Luke Gramer from Moorhead, Mannon McMahon from OMG and tourney MVP Ramsey Bell from tourney champion Edina Silver. 

This weekend, we will see some already developed stars on the A side like Cole Braunshausen and Gavin McNeil.  But we will also see some future stars at the B level from all over the state and a few from outside Minnesota.

What we started in 2012, is now the largest squirt tournament in Minnesota. One thousand players, 64 teams and throngs of fans and pin trading in one building. The farthest thing from our mind was a group of kids playing their hearts out to get their name on a trophy with a pair of skates under glass.

Here is a peek at some things you might see at the Super Rink this weekend.
